Second Storey Extensions

Adding a second storey extension is popular on smaller North Shore sections where ground space is limited. We handle the engineering complexity, from reinforcing existing foundations to creating safe stairwell access. We ensure the additional load is properly distributed and the upper floor integrates with your existing roofline. Many suburbs have height restrictions, so we design within council limits to avoid delays.

Ground Floor Extensions

If your section allows, expanding outward is often more cost-effective. We assess your site coverage limits and setback rules before designing. On sloping sites common in Devonport and Takapuna, we use stepped foundations to work with the natural grade rather than fighting it with expensive retaining walls.
